English: Lesbury railway station (site), Northumberland Opened in 1847 by the Newcastle & Berwick Railway, later part of the North Eastern Railway, this was the closest station to the principal town of Alnwick on the opening of the railway, and a horse drawn omnibus was provided for connections. It was however made redundant by a branch line from Alnmouth to Alnwick which opened in 1850, at which point this station closed. View south towards Alnmouth and Newcastle. No trace of the platforms remain but the former station building was still extant as a private residence when this image was taken. |
